California homeowners insurance policies generally cover sudden and accidental water damage — such as a burst pipe or appliance failure — but coverage for atmospheric river flooding can be more complex. Damage caused by surface flooding or storm surge typically requires separate flood insurance through the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P). However, if an atmospheric river event causes a pipe to burst, your roof to leak, or your drainage system to back up and damage your interior, that damage may be covered under your standard policy. Homes built before 1978 may contain lead-based paint, and any water damage restoration work that disturbs painted surfaces must be performed by EPA Lead-Safe Certified firms.
